Oto, Japan’s oldest lion, dies at 25 — equivalent to 100 human years

Summary by The Japan Times
Born in 1999 at Asahiyama Zoo in the city of Asahikawa, Hokkaido, Oto had been at Aichi Prefecture's Toyohashi Zoo & Botanical Park since 2001.
